UK Labour Party Plans A Full Ban On Fox Hunting
Plant Based News • Feb 19, 2024
The UK Labour Party plans to completely ban fox hunting within its first term in power, aiming to close loopholes that allow illegal hunting to continue under the guise of trail hunting. Despite the ban on hunting with dogs in place since 2004, reports show that illegal fox hunting still has devastating impacts in the UK, prompting the opposition party to tighten the Hunting Act. The majority of the UK public opposes fox hunting, and recent media attention to the cruelty of the practice has fueled calls to end this tradition for good.
With a General Election expected before January 2025, Labour's lead in the polls suggests they could form the next government and bring an end to fox hunting within the next five years. While campaign groups welcome the commitment to end fox hunting, they caution against simple reforms and instead advocate for a new ban on all hunting with hounds to truly protect wildlife. The move towards ending fox hunting highlights a shift in countryside policy and a growing awareness of the need to protect animals from cruelty.
